Output 0ce53818594c83d931604e9a4e8861848cda8731f803a402c5d6654da2667476:5

value
37423762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2911697584a514f241dc900c7e50e9690d23f619 OP_EQUAL
address
MBeJo6gFVnmb3dqRm5VpcsdyZwyDTotDeB
transaction
0ce53818594c83d931604e9a4e8861848cda8731f803a402c5d6654da2667476
spent
true